Questions to ask the seller
Questions worth asking the seller of this Hyundai before you buy, drawn from its public record:
- Owners of this model report lane departure problems more than anything else. Has this car shown any lane departure symptoms, and are there repair records for it?
- Has this car been in any accident or had any structural, airbag, or flood-related repair? Do you have a clean title and a recent history report (Carfax / AutoCheck)?
- How many owners has it had, do you have the maintenance records, and why are you selling it?
- Are you open to me having an independent mechanic inspect it before we settle on a price?
